Job description

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Software Development Project Executive to join our dynamic team.

In this role, you will be the driving force behind the planning, execution, and delivery of key software projects. You will bridge the gap between technical teams and business stakeholders,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within scope, and to the highest quality standards. The ideal candidate is a proactive problem-solver with a solid technical background and a proven track record of managing the full project lifecycle in an Agile environment.

Responsibilities
Project Planning & Execution
  • Lead the end-to-end project management of multiple software development initiatives, from conception to deployment and post-launch support.
  • Develop detailed project plans, including scope, goals, deliverables, timelines, resources, and budgets.
  • Proactively identify, assess, and mitigate project risks and dependencies.
  • Manage changes in project scope, schedule, and costs using appropriate verification techniques.
Agile Team Leadership & Collaboration
  • Facilitate key Agile ceremonies, including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Sprint Reviews, and Retrospectives.
  • Work closely with Product Owners, and engineering teams to refine the product backlog and ensure user stories are well-defined and ready for development.
  • Remove impediments and foster an environment for high-performing team dynamics, continuous flow, and relentless improvement.
  • Act as the primary point of contact for project communication, ensuring transparency and alignment across all stakeholders.
Stakeholder Management & Communication
  • Communicate project progress, risks, and key metrics clearly and effectively to both technical teams and executive leadership.
  • Manage stakeholder expectations and secure their buy-in for project decisions and direction.
  • Create and maintain comprehensive project documentation, including status reports, RAID logs, and final project retrospectives.
Process Improvement
  • Champion the adoption of best practices in project management and software development.
  • Continuously evaluate and improve team processes to enhance efficiency, productivity, and product quality.
  • Contribute to the maturation of the PMO within the organization.
Procurement & Financial Administration (PR/PO)
  • Initiate and manage the entire Purchase Requisition (PR) to Purchase Order (PO) lifecycle.
  • Liaise with vendors and internal stakeholders to gather necessary quotes, specifications, and justifications for procurement.
  • Ensure all procurement activities comply with company policies and budgetary constraints.
Qualifications
  • 4-5 years of direct experience working on Software development in Telecom or related communication technology industry.
  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Engineering, Business, or a related field.
  • Strong understanding of the full software development lifecycle (SDLC) using Agile methodologies (Scrum, Kanban).
  • Solid technical understanding of software development concepts, web technologies, and architecture such as knowledge of Java, Java Script, Python, Flask, Pandas, MySQL, Linux, Docker, HTML/CSS.
  • Proficiency with project management tools such as Jira, Confluence.
  • Experience of Data Engineering Tools: Apache Hive, Apache Iceberg, Spark, Database: Microsoft SQL server, PostgreSQL, Operating system: Windows, Linux (Red Hat Enterprise Linux), and Automation tools: Ansible, Selenium (With Python), Microsoft Power Automate, UI Path
  • Knowledge of Data Visualization & Monitoring: Grafana, ELK Stack (Elasticsearch, Logstash, Kibana).
  • Familiarity with DevOps principles and CI/CD pipelines.
  • Demonstrable experience with project planning tools (e.g., MS Project, Smartsheet) and creating Gantt charts.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to present complex information clearly.
  • Strong leadership, facilitation, and conflict-resolution skills.
  • Hands-on experience with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ure, GCP).
  • Experience working in a remote or distributed team environment.
